Output 226646d049b3e53a89850b43bde816ecb51a90cc4517128fbec8eba10f87359e:0

value
77237
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02d441808d1668c07231c8a13e5c33becf547117 OP_EQUAL
address
31wyYivdLuciVmDcd1g69XmRRSXtmqPUMs
transaction
226646d049b3e53a89850b43bde816ecb51a90cc4517128fbec8eba10f87359e
confirmations
252945
spent
true